GTC ON-DEMAND

 
SEARCH SESSIONS
SEARCH SESSIONS

Search All
 
Refine Results:
 
Year(s)

SOCIAL MEDIA

EMAIL SUBSCRIPTION

 
 

GTC ON-DEMAND

HPC and Supercomputing
Presentation
Media
Deep Learning with MATLAB: From Desktop to Cloud to Embedded GPUs
Abstract:
Learn how to adopt a MATLAB-centric workflow to design, develop, scale and deploy deep learning applications on to GPUs whether on your desktop, a cluster, or on embedded Tegra platforms, including Jetson TK1/TX1 and DRIVE PX boards. The workflow starts with algorithm design in MATLAB, which enjoys universal appeal among engineers and scientists because of its expressive power and ease of use. The algorithm may employ deep learning networks augmented with traditional computer vision techniques and can be tested and verified within MATLAB. Next, those networks are trained using MATLAB''s GPU and parallel computing support either on the desktop, a local compute cluster, or in the cloud. Finally, a compiler auto-generates portable and optimized CUDA code from the MATLAB algorithm, which is then cross-compiled and deployed to the Tegra board. We''ll use examples of common computer vision algorithms and deep learning networks to describe this workflow, and we''ll present their performance benchmarks, including training with multiple GPUs on an Amazon P2 cloud instance.
 
Topics:
HPC and Supercomputing
Type:
Talk
Event:
SIGGRAPH
Year:
2017
Session ID:
SC1706
Download:
Share: